- Following troubling revelations at the deathbed of an old friend, Rupert Merriweather, our investigators scoured the Miskatonic University archives dabbling in forbidden knowledge in search of clues. Now they set off to the rural farming community of Ross's Corner to find that accursed place where Merriweather's horrors were conceived. This is Mystery Quest, a roleplaying podcast where we play a variety of one-shot roleplaying games with a rolling cast of special guests.
